### Release Checklist — Thornbus Gateway v9 Rate Limits

Plugin authors: from v9, the Thornbus internal gateway enforces per-plugin rate limits of 200 requests per minute, with burst allowance of 50. Exceeding the limit returns a 429 with a retry hint. Test against the sandbox tier before release day. Confirm your plugin manifest references the build token below.

trace token, bagag-kawep: htk6_d2d45a

Handover note — Fenwick to Odale, Tariffly rules engine

Plugin authors: the Tariffly shipping-fee rules engine evaluates plugin hooks in priority order, so register your surcharge rules before the zone-matching phase or they'll be silently skipped. All custom rule bundles must be signed; the signing sandbox on the Quillmere host verifies bundles against an encrypted keystore. That keystore locks after each deploy, and unlocking it for your first signed build requires the recovery passphrase noted immediately below.

recovery phrase for fajeg-kawep: druix-gorius-briax-ulaeth-fraox-lammir-pelox-jormir-pelwyn-julir

## Step 4: Cut over the occupancy feed

Before switching GarageSense to the new ingest endpoint, confirm that the Larkmoor deck's stall sensors are reporting on the v2 topic and that counts match the legacy feed within two stalls. Do not disable the old poller until both dashboards agree for fifteen minutes. Then update the consumer with the following values, exactly as shown.

settings of bafof-tagep:
[frador]
port = 9300
region = west-1
host = frador.norvacorp.corp
timeout_ms = 3000
retries = 5

## Changelog — Catalog cache defaults changed

As of release 12.4, the Mercantia catalog service no longer invalidates cache entries on every SKU write. Invalidation now batches on a short interval, which cut origin load by roughly a third in staging without observable staleness complaints. Please review dashboards after rollout. The new defaults shipped are as follows.

config for bahof-tahaf:
WENDOR_LOG_LEVEL=debug
WENDOR_METRICS_HOST=metrics.wendor.lumiclabs.internal
WENDOR_POOL_SIZE=4